求解释 app.listen(80)

2014-07-01 15:29:43 +08:00
 knightluffy
用了express, 因为在WebStorm上显示虚线即找不到这个函数,经查这个函数是Server.listen封装的,但是我又找不到是在哪儿封装的,请达人指点..
4691 次点击
所在节点    Node.js
4 条回复
coolicer
2014-07-01 15:43:00 +08:00
app.listen = function(){
var server = http.createServer(this);
return server.listen.apply(server, arguments);
};

返回一个http实例
Pazzilivo
2014-07-01 22:34:54 +08:00
你没加载node.js 的核心模块吧,加载以后按住command 可以直接跳转到那个函数的
knightluffy
2014-07-01 23:34:09 +08:00
@coolicer 不知道为什么没有加载上去,app.get都加载了..js配置那边,我是把所有的node_module目录直接加入了..

@Pazzilivo 加载了
imjiangtao
2014-07-07 17:41:17 +08:00
npm install connect
var connect = require('connect');
var app = connect();
app.use(function(req,res,next){// your code});
app.listen(80)

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/120432

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X